Ezekiel 13:1 Meaning and Commentary

Ezekiel 13:1

And the word of the Lord came unto me, saying.
] Giving orders to prophesy against the false prophets and prophetesses, which were either in the land of Israel, of whom the prophet had notice; or rather who were among the captives in Babylon, where Ezekiel now was.
